Job Summary: Under general supervision, prepares tissue for pathologist’s examination by trimming, embedding, cutting, staining, and coverslipping tissue following established standards and practices.

Essential Functions:

 

  • Trim/process wet tissues in accordance with facility policies, manuals, and standard operating procedures
  • Embed, stain and coverslip slides with routine and non-routine stains
  • Introduction to immunohistochemistry and immunofluorescence
  • Perform paraffin microtomy and begin frozen microtomy
  • Prepare and maintain paraffin, reagents and other solutions and stains according to standard formulas
  • Perform quality control and preventive maintenance on equipment related to duties
  • Maintain neat and legible records
  • Ensure adequate supplies and reagents necessary for the performance of essential functions
  • Operate slide scanner
  • Print slides for use by histologists
  • Prepare blocks for sectioning by histologists, including melting block edges and arranging blocks in order by their manifest
  • Other duties as required/delegated

 

Knowledge/Skills/Abilities

 

  • Ability to prioritize and work independently with minimal supervision using sound judgement
  • Proficient in the use of computers related to the performance of essential duties
